Text

(a)General rule.--Except as provided under subsection (b), there shall be no liability on the part of and no cause of action of any nature may arise against the exchange authority, board or advisory council or members thereof, the commissioner, the department, an insurer, insurance producer or an exchange assister or an authorized representative, agent or employee thereof, for the use of information furnished pertaining to:
(1)An application for, inquiry concerning or enrollment or disenrollment in a health insurance policy or government program, including an inquiry regarding eligibility for enrollment or eligibility for a government program, relevant to health insurance available through an exchange or health care coverage or other benefits through a government program.
